Hennessy Advisors, Inc. to Acquire the BP Capital TwinLine Funds
 
Novato, CA – July 10, 2018 - Hennessy Advisors, Inc. (NASDAQ: HNNA) today announced that it has signed a definitive agreement with BP Capital Fund Advisors, LLC (“BP Capital”) to purchase the assets related to the management of the BP Capital TwinLine Energy Fund and the BP Capital TwinLine MLP Fund (the “BP Funds”). The two BP Funds have current combined assets of approximately $220 million.  The transaction is expected to be completed in the fourth calendar quarter of 2018.
 
Upon completion of the transaction, shareholders of the BP Funds will become shareholders of the Hennessy Funds, and the BP Funds will be renamed the Hennessy BP Energy Fund and Hennessy BP Midstream Fund.  Hennessy Advisors, Inc. will become the investment advisor of the BP Funds, and BP Capital will become the sub-advisor to the Funds, with the same Portfolio Managers who oversee the portfolios today continuing to oversee the portfolios following the transaction. Portfolio Managers Toby Loftin, Trip Rodgers, and Tim Dumois will continue providing the day-to-day management of the Hennessy BP Energy Fund portfolio, and Toby Loftin, Ben Cook, and Anthony Riley will continue providing the day-to-day management of the Hennessy BP Midstream Fund portfolio.
 
The transaction is subject to customary closing conditions, including the approval of the Hennessy Funds’ Board of Trustees, the BP Funds’ Board of Trustees, and the BP Funds’ shareholders. The transaction has been structured with the intention that it qualify, for federal income tax purposes, as a tax‑free reorganization under the Internal Revenue Code of 1986, as amended.  Therefore, shareholders of the BP Funds should not recognize any gain or loss for federal income tax purposes as a result of the transaction.

About Hennessy Advisors, Inc.
Hennessy Advisors, Inc. is a publicly traded investment manager offering a broad range of domestic equity, multi‑asset, and sector and specialty mutual funds.  Hennessy Advisors, Inc. is committed to its consistent and repeatable investment process, combining time-tested stock selection strategies with a highly disciplined, team‑managed approach, and to superior service to shareholders.

 
 
About BP Capital Fund Advisors, LLC
BP Capital was formed in June 2013 to offer the BP Capital TwinLine Funds as a vehicle for “twinning” alongside the legacy of T. Boone Pickens, whose name is synonymous with energy investing. BP Capital’s legacy is one of exclusive energy sector focus, oil and gas mutual funds, intimate energy value chain immersion, and uncommon insights.
